Troubleshooting Common Viron Chlorinator Cell Issues
Dealing with a malfunctioning Viron chlorinator device can be frustrating , but several common issues are quite fixable. To begin, verify the electrical supply – make certain it’s adequately connected and the breaker hasn't tripped. A scaled cell is a frequent culprit; carefully rinse the cell membranes with a appropriate flushing solution – refrain from using harsh chemicals. Low salinity levels in the water can also affect cell performance ; test the levels and adjust as needed . If the LED is blinking an error code, consult the Viron manual for precise troubleshooting advice.
